From 478f1b7afe46c0d6328d4b8db1d32e22aef6759d Mon Sep 17 00:00:00 2001 From: Alexandru DAMIAN Date: Mon, 24 Mar 2014 15:08:04 +0000 Subject: bitbake: toaster: replace package dependency tag w/ view queries This patch moves the queries for package dependencies from the project tags to the views. This is done to bring the code inline with the Django philosophy of making all data queries in views.py This change has no performance implication. (Bitbake rev: 9dd53bd4355148916a89cf672b6c5db5f6b1ae35) Signed-off-by: Alexandru DAMIAN Signed-off-by: Richard Purdie --- bitbake/lib/toaster/toastergui/templatetags/projecttags.py | 14 -------------- 1 file changed, 14 deletions(-) (limited to 'bitbake/lib/toaster/toastergui/templatetags/projecttags.py') diff --git a/bitbake/lib/toaster/toastergui/templatetags/projecttags.py b/bitbake/lib/toaster/toastergui/templatetags/projecttags.py index 39e92ce776..12c2468fa1 100644 --- a/bitbake/lib/toaster/toastergui/templatetags/projecttags.py +++ b/bitbake/lib/toaster/toastergui/templatetags/projecttags.py @@ -217,20 +217,6 @@ def filtered_packageversion(version, revision): """ return "" if (not version or version == "") else version if (not revision or revision == "") else version + "-" + revision -from django.db import models -from orm.models import Package -@register.filter -def runtime_dependencies(package_object, targetid): - """ Return a queryset that lists the packages this package depends on - """ - return package_object.package_dependencies_source.filter(target_id__exact=targetid, dep_type__in={'1'}) - -@register.filter -def reverse_runtime_dependencies(package_object, targetid): - """ Return a queryset that lists the packages depending on this package - """ - return package_object.package_dependencies_target.filter(target_id__exact = targetid,dep_type__in={'1'}) - @register.filter def filter_sizeovertotal(package_object, total_size): """ Return the % size of the package over the total size argument -- cgit v1.2.3-54-g00ecf